First Impressions and Design Overview
The Epson Home Cinema 2350 has a sleek, compact design. It’s easy to place on a table or shelf. It’s designed for home entertainment, focusing on ease of use and flexibility.
It boasts a high 2,800 ANSI lumens spec. Actual measurements hit 2,875 ANSI lumens, beating the spec by 2.6%.
Key features include vertical lens shift and 4K PRO-UHD pixel-shifting technology. These offer flexible placement and high-quality images. It also has a built-in 10W speaker and supports HDR10, great for gaming and entertainment.

Technical Specifications and Performance
The Epson 2350 is known for its top-notch performance, perfect for a home theater. It boasts a 4K PRO-UHD resolution, 2,800 ANSI lumens brightness, and a 15,000:1 contrast ratio. This makes it a powerhouse for delivering stunning images.
It has a high dynamic contrast ratio of 35,000:1 and input lag under 20 ms. It can also show 100% of the RGB color signal for each frame. Plus, with a resolution of 1920×1080 and 4K pixel shifting, it offers a sharp and detailed picture.
Here are some key specs of the Epson Home Cinema 2350:
- White brightness: 2,800 Lumens (ISO) and 1,900 Lumens (Eco)
- Color brightness: 2,800 Lumens (ISO)
- Lamp life: 4,500 hours and 7,500 hours (Eco)
- Audio output: 10.0 Watts Mono

Gaming and Entertainment Experience
The Epson Home Cinema 2350 is made for an immersive gaming and entertainment experience. It has low input lag and great motion handling. This makes it perfect for fast games and videos. In this Epson 2350 review, we’ll look at what makes it great for gamers and entertainment fans.
The Epson 2350 has a low latency mode with input lag under 20 ms. This is great for competitive gaming. It also supports 120 Hz gaming at 1080p or 4K gaming at 60 Hz. Plus, it has a 10 W bass-reflex speaker system for better audio.
Some key features of the Epson Home Cinema 2350 include:
- Low input lag time under 20 ms
- Support for 120 Hz gaming at 1080p resolution or 4K gaming at 60 Hz
- 10 W bass-reflex speaker system for integrated audio
- Android TV built-in for access to streaming channels
